diff --git a/extensions/typescript-language-features/src/utils/documentSelector.ts b/extensions/typescript-language-features/src/utils/documentSelector.ts index 0574c3f587df550658c75e38dfc6a0812ebd48a3..780389320b8294f30a607ed34cf2b35e3bd53cc2 100644 --- a/extensions/typescript-language-features/src/utils/documentSelector.ts +++ b/extensions/typescript-language-features/src/utils/documentSelector.ts @@ -9,10 +9,10 @@ export interface DocumentSelector { /** * Selector for files which only require a basic syntax server. */ - readonly syntax: vscode.DocumentFilter[]; + readonly syntax: readonly vscode.DocumentFilter[]; /** * Selector for files which require semantic server support. */ - readonly semantic: vscode.DocumentFilter[]; + readonly semantic: readonly vscode.DocumentFilter[]; } diff --git a/extensions/typescript-language-features/src/utils/fileSchemes.ts b/extensions/typescript-language-features/src/utils/fileSchemes.ts index d465a60326e024d0825d4800961f0970a34fad80..b072923b39a9ec8e6fb630f7465bc1001ea4893f 100644 --- a/extensions/typescript-language-features/src/utils/fileSchemes.ts +++ b/extensions/typescript-language-features/src/utils/fileSchemes.ts @@ -13,6 +13,7 @@ export const walkThroughSnippet = 'walkThroughSnippet'; export const semanticSupportedSchemes = [ file, untitled, + walkThroughSnippet, ]; /**